Jammu and Kashmir: PDP chief Mehbooba Mufti on Thursday claimed that she had been put under house arrest while two of her party colleagues were arrested by the police. Former Jammu and Kashmir Chief Minister and PDP chief Mehbooba Mufti said her party chief spokesperson Suhail Bukhari and spokesperson Najmu Saqib were arrested. “Again under house arrest & PDPs @SAAQQIIB & @Suhail_Bukhari too have been arrested,” she wrote on Twitter and posted pictures of the locked gate of her residence. The Jammu and Kashmir administration on Thursday ordered a magisterial probe into the Hyderpora encounter.
